What is Pre-Engineered Steel Building?

Pre-engineered steel buildings are steel structures built over a structural concept of primary members, secondary members, roof and wall sheeting connected to each other and various other building components.

These buildings can be provided with different structural and non-structural additions such as skylights, wall lights, turbo vents, ridge ventilators, louvers, roof monitors, doors & windows, trusses, mezzanine floors, fascias, canopies, crane systems, insulation, etc., based on customer requirements. All steel buildings are custom designed to be lighter in weight and high in strength.

Components of Pre-Engineered Steel Building

Pre-engineered metal buildings consist of the following components:

  • Primary Members / Main Frames
  • Secondary Members / Cold Formed Members
  • Roof & Wall Panels
  • Accessories, Buyouts, Crane System, Mezzanine System, Insulation, etc.
  • Sandwich Panels
Primary Members / Main Frames

Primary members are the main load carrying and support members of a pre-engineered building. The main frame members include columns, rafters and other supporting members. The shape and size vary based on application and requirements.

Primary structural members of PEB building
Secondary Members / Cold Formed Members

Secondary structural framing refers to purlins, girts, eave struts, wind bracing, flange bracing, base angles, clips and other miscellaneous structural parts. Purlins, girts and eave struts are cold formed steel members with minimum yield strength of 345 MPa (50,000 psi) conforming to GB/ISO/CE standards.

Roof & Wall Sheets/Panels

Standard steel panels are 0.3, 0.4, 0.5 mm or 0.6 mm thick with minimum yield strength of 345 MPa. Steel panels are hot dipped and galvanized with zinc or zinc-aluminium coating. Base material is pretreated before applying corrosion resistant primer and top coat.

Other Building Accessories

Building accessories include anchor bolts, fasteners (bolts, nuts, turnbuckle, expansion bolts), gutters, downspouts, doors, windows, ventilators, skylight panels, louvers and all other building-related materials.

Manufacturing Process and Quality Control
Material Receiving Procedure
  • Verify receiving documents and material quantity
  • Submit materials for QC inspection
  • Visual inspection for surface condition and damages
  • Dimensional inspection for length, width, depth, thickness
  • Material Test Certificate verification
  • Preparation of Incoming Material Inspection Report
Material Preparation

Design department creates structural drawings. Production department prepares items as per drawings:

Plate Preparation
  • Transfer drawings to automated processing machines
  • Automated punching of part marks
  • Precision drilling as per NC files
  • Plasma cutting of plates
Beam/Tube Preparation
  • Automated cutting and drilling as per fabrication drawings
  • Transfer to fit-up section after processing
Fit-up Process

Fabricators collect prepared beams and connection details for fit-up. End plates, gusset plates, stiffeners, purlin cleats, stay angle cleats are fixed in appropriate places by tack welding. Completed fit-up is offered to QC for inspection.

Structural steel fit-up process in manufacturing
Welding & Grinding
Submerged Arc Welding Procedure
  • Plan welding jobs systematically
  • Clean welding locations free of dust, oil, grease
  • Set wire feed and voltage parameters
  • Maintain fillet size per GB50661-2011 standard
  • Remove spatters and slag completely
  • Grind burrs, sharp edges and excessive reinforcements
  • QC inspection after completion
MIG Welding Procedure
  • Plan welding jobs systematically
  • Clean welding locations thoroughly
  • Set wire feed and voltage parameters
  • Maintain fillet size per GB50661-2011 standard
  • Remove spatters and slag completely
  • Grind burrs, sharp edges and excessive reinforcements
  • QC inspection after completion
Welding process in steel structure manufacturing
Blasting Process
  • Tool Box Talk before work commencement
  • Barricade working area with safety notices
  • Record fabricated steel ID for traceability
  • Clean material with high pressure air
  • Automated blasting to SA 2/2.5 grade
  • Full PPE compliance for operators
Steel blasting process for surface preparation
Painting Process

QC inspects blasted surfaces before primer application. Ambient conditions checked and recorded. Paint application by Airless spray with experienced applicators. Wet Film Thickness readings monitored during application.

Loading and Shipping
  • Receive finished components from painting department
  • Store components properly job-wise in yard
  • Arrange trucks from contracted companies
  • Commence loading after clearance confirmation
  • Maintain complete documentation records

Applicable Codes and Standards
Code Description
GB50009-2012 Load code for the design of building structures
GB50205-2001 Code for acceptance of construction quality of steel structures
GB50017-2017 Code for design of steel structure
GB50018-2002 Technical code of cold-formed thin wall steel structures
JGJ81-2002 Technical specification for Welding of steel structure of building
GB/T 8923.1 Surface preparation standards for paint application
Strict Deflection Criteria
Deflection Structural Members Limitation
Vertical Deflection Portal frame rafter (corrugated roof) L/180
Portal frame rafter (with ceiling) L/240
Portal frame rafter (with crane) L/400
Lateral Deflection Wall panel L/100
Wind columns or wind truss L/250
Material Specifications
Component Specification Minimum Yield Strength
Built-up Plates GB/T1591-2008 34.5 kN/cm²
Hot Rolled Beams GB/T11263-2010 23.5 kN/cm²
Cold Form Galvanized GB/T2518-2008 45.0 kN/cm²
Roof/Wall Panel (Zinc) GB/T12754-2006 34.5 kN/cm²
High Strength Bolts GB/T1228-2006 30.3 kN/cm²
